Not to create any panic but here are the weather conditions seen since 1998. We are roughly 40 days out so it is a good idea to think through your plans for dealing with Race Morning Weather.

The low roughly equates to race start or about an hour into the race. The Mean is a good guess of the finish temps for the full and the half finish temps somewhere between the Mean and the Low. (example, if the half start was 40 and the mean was 50, estimate the half finish at 45 - not scientific, but a good guess) Note that the races were held as one in 2005 and earlier, so only one observation.

So what does this mean.....

The race temps at the start have ranged from a balmy 67F down to a 27F. Finish temps have ranged from around 75F down to less than 35F. For planning purposes... The average temperature gain through the race is about 12F....

By far 2007 has been the warmest race, even warmer than the 2013 race. 2010 was the coolest weekend. What this shows is that the weather has been all over the place so one cannot assume that we will have any particular weather. Performance studies do tend to suggest that races in the lower 40's through 50's are much better for athletes as that range of temperatures takes overheating out of the equation.

Date -------------HI------LO------Mean------Rain
---------------------------------------------------------------
1/12/2013-Half---80------60--------70---------0
1/13/2013-Full---81------62--------71----------0
1/7/2012-Half---74------44--------59---------0
1/8/2012-Full---77------48--------62----------0
1/8/2011-Half---72------48--------60---------0
1/9/2011-Full ---66------42--------54--------0
1/9/2010-Half---41------31--------35--------Sleet!
1/10/2010-Full --45------27--------35--------0
1/10/2009-Half--73------48--------60--------0
1/11/2009-Full --73------51--------62--------(Post Race)
1/12/2008-Half--81------61--------69--------0
1/13/2008-Full --76------58--------66--------0
1/6/2007-Half---83------67--------75--------0
1/7/2007-Full ---84------63--------74--------0
1/7/2006-Half---56------40--------48--------0
1/8/2006-Full ---66------34--------50--------0
1/9/2005---------81------57--------69--------0
1/11/2004-------64-------39-------52--------0
1/12/2003-------62-------44-------53--------0
1/6/2002--------71-------51-------61--------rain
1/7/2001--------70-------31-------51--------0
1/8/2000--------78-------61-------70--------0
1/10/1999-------60-------45-------53--------0
1/11/1998-------70-------47-------59--------0
--------------------------------------------------------
Averages--------70-------49-------59
